NYC Tenant Advocates and Elected Officials Call for Rent Freeze and Home Rule
- New York 10/01/2014 by Linda Perry Barr (WBAI)

"Albany, Give rent regulations back to NYC."

That's the message from Elected Officials and Tenant Advocates at an affordable housing rally at City Hall on Tuesday. They want the 1971 Urstadt Law, which gave control of the City's rent regulations to Albany, repealed and control returned to New York City. 

Tenant Activists said New Yorkers shouldn't have to give up food or medicine to pay their rent. They shouldn't have to worry about being forced out of their apartments. They want a rent roll-back or at least a rent freeze and are calling 2015 "The Year of the Tenant."
